Analysis

In 2025, households and npishs final consumption expenditure in Cote d'Ivoire stood at 66.82 billion current US$. That is the highest value across all 47 years on record.

That represents a change of up 11.0% on the previous year and up 123.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, households and npishs final consumption expenditure in Cote d'Ivoire peaked at 66.82 billion current US$ in 2025 and was at its lowest, 343.95 million current US$, in 1960.

That places Cote d'Ivoire 69th out of 189 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

This field includes expenditure on goods and services by the Household and NPISH sector for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
